Transaction 99462bda2ae1e175da4c7ee903d31a69109094460201a51559462b1e181daaea

1 Input
2 Outputs
  • 99462bda2ae1e175da4c7ee903d31a69109094460201a51559462b1e181daaea:0
  • value  3143230
    address  356rjioR4etytXXmPkb74qNq1SWWY78kLf
  • 99462bda2ae1e175da4c7ee903d31a69109094460201a51559462b1e181daaea:1
  • value  17152499
    address  33jJBq65aTmf3fFkmNckAEFxAdtPXYsPAh